Description:
a female bison lies in a dirt patch with her baby uninterested in the male bellowing behind her, other bison lounge in the background During the breeding season or rut, bulls will bellow to attract cows and challenge other bulls. This cow is clearly not interested. Keywords: bison; bison herd; buffalo; bison calf
